African Night Fever presents BCUC + DJs

About

BCUC bring their Womex award-winning afro-psychedelic future pop from Soweto to Brighton-raw, political, and hypnotic

The 2023 Womex award winners bring their afro-psychedelic future pop from Soweto to Brighton. BCUC: Bantu Continua Uhuru Consciousness bring their mix of indigenous funk, hip-hop consciousness and punk rock energy from Soweto, South Africa.

A stone’s throw from the church where Desmond Tutu organised the escape of the most wanted anti-Apartheid activists of Soweto, BCUC rehearse in a shipping container-turned community restaurant, where their indomitable outspokenness echoes in a whole new way. Like its elders, Bantu Continua Uhuru Consciousness sees its music as a hedonistic trance, but also as a weapon of political and spiritual liberation.

The seven-piece band has been mesmerising audiences both locally and globally with its indigenous funk and high-energy performances that have fast made it one of South Africa’s most successful musical exports.
